#include "Framework/Base.h"#include "Renderer/Texture.h"#include "Renderer/Image.h"#include "Renderer/Renderpass.h"#include "Renderer/Framebuffer.h"#include "Renderer/Pipeline.h"#include "Renderer/EditorCamera.h"#include "Renderer/IllumineRenderer.h"#include "Renderer/ImGuiRenderer.h"#include "Passes/GeometryPass.h"#include "Passes/ShadowPass.h"#include "Passes/ToneMapPass.h"#include "Passes/Prepass.h"#include "Passes/SkyboxPass.h"#include "Passes/IrradiancePass.h"#include "Passes/LightCullPass.h"#include "Passes/AmbientOcclusionPass.h"#include "Scene/Scene.h"#include "Scene/LightEnvironment.h"Classes | |
| struct | Raven::DirectionalLightGPU |
| GPU-side directional light data uploaded to the geometry pass UBO. More... | |
| struct | Raven::SkylightGPU |
| GPU-side skylight data uploaded to the geometry pass UBO. More... | |
| struct | Raven::RendererFeatures |
| Toggleable renderer features controlled from the editor settings panel. More... | |
| class | Raven::SceneRenderer |
| Orchestrates the full Illumine render pipeline for a single scene. More... | |
Namespaces | |
| namespace | Raven |